WebMar 14, 2024 · Non-infectious causes of chest pain when breathing include: Pleural effusion: Accumulation of fluid between the layers of the pleura. Can be caused by lung disease, heart disease, and autoimmune disorders. Pneumothorax: Partial or total lung collapse. Can trigger severe chest pain and shortness of breath.
